Barclays Capital Appoints Director Of Latin America Corporate Trading
Barclays Capital, has appointed William Murphy as a director of Latin America corporate trading. Murphy, who comes from Libertas Partners, has 15 years of experience trading the region’s corporate debt at Bear Stearns, Deutsche Bank, ING Bank, and DebtTraders. He will report to Diego Gradowczyk, managing director, head of Latin America credit and rates, and EMEA credit trading.
